Oral Microalgae-Based Biosystem to Enhance Irreversible Electroporation Immunotherapy in Hepatocellular Carcinoma (Adv. Sci. 15/2025)
Irreversible Electroporation Immunotherapy
In article number 2409381, Min Zhou, Zhe Tang, and co-workers present a microalgae-based drug delivery system, showcasing the oral administration of engineered microalgae carrying immunomodulators for liver cancer treatment. In synergy with irreversible electroporation technology, it activates systemic anti-tumor immunity. Through innovative collaboration between biomaterials and physiotherapy, it breaks through the limitations of traditional treatments and provides a new paradigm for precise immunotherapy of liver cancer.
